About Mink Violet

Mink Violet is a medium red paint colour by Benjamin Moore with a pink-red undertone. Its balanced, neutral quality makes it incredibly versatile, making it a popular choice for modern interiors. Frequently asked questions about Mink Violet

What undertone does Mink Violet have?

Mink Violet by Benjamin Moore has a pink-red undertone. It is a neutral medium colour that falls within the red family. This makes it versatile and balanced in most lighting conditions.

Is Mink Violet good for small rooms?

Mink Violet is a medium-toned colour that can work in smaller rooms if paired with good lighting and lighter accents. For the best results in small spaces, consider using it on a feature wall rather than all four walls.

What colours go well with Mink Violet?

Mink Violet pairs beautifully with both warm and cool accent colours, making it highly versatile - try it with soft blush, muted sage, or warm taupe for a sophisticated scheme.
